Wednesday - The Fine Print of Your Priorities

Nehemiah 10:31 – And if the people of the land bring ware or any victuals on the sabbath day to sell, that we would not buy it of them on the sabbath, or on the holy day: and that we would leave the seventh year, and the exaction of every debt.

Yesterday's fine print was about relationships, who gets closest to your heart. Today it turns to your calendar and your bank account.

One verse, two promises, both expensive. They would not buy from the Sabbath sellers, even when it was convenient. Every seventh year, they would let the ground rest and let debts go, on purpose, knowing exactly what that would cost them.

Nobody makes promises like that about something they consider optional. What comes first in your life is never really what you say it is. It is what you actually choose when the calendar gets tight and the money gets tight at the same time.

They did not just say God came first. They wrote down what would come second because of it. What would have to move if God actually came first on your calendar this week?
